计算机考研408如何复习
数据结构->操作系统->计组->网络->数据结构
第一遍配套课本和视频,同时把单科书上的选择题做完
第二遍从头刷单科书,看知识点讲解,这时候要把选择题和大题都做,第一次错的第二次还错那就是难点,要注意。最好在9月中旬前结束第二遍。
数据结构
数据结构从9月开始复习算法时间是完全足够的。因为408算法的重点在于线性表,把王道的线性表题目刷完是可以应付考试的。二叉树的算法建议也复习下,比如前中后非递归遍历的写法,层次遍历的写法,这些基础还是要掌握的。
(算法题:我建议拿出一个星期时间在leetcode刷一下下列题号的题目:1,50,136,141,219,387,442,leetcode上的算法题类似408,只需要写一个函数实现,这些题目能让你更快的入门算法,跨过这道坎。一开始肯定是不知道怎么下手的,建议前几道题先百度答案,边看边码,然后再尝试自己写。)
这门课程有些比较抽象的概念,比如什么是树,什么是图,你即使背下来的概念也没有很好的理解,关键是多做题,做做王道后面的习题,你就会豁然开朗。算法基本上都需要手写代码,这个你如果感觉上来比较难的话,可以复习一遍之后再来搞,推荐第一遍复习选择题,第二遍复习答题(算法),代码一定要手写,不能光看。看完后背下来也要默写一遍。
操作系统
操作系统可以直接看单科书。
操作系统重点是进程管理、内存管理和文件管理。难点是内存管理和文件管理。
内存管理中的页式内存管理可以和计组的cache结合起来考,综合性大,难度高。
文件管理难度比较大,建议配套王道视频食用。
进程管理的PV操作也常考大题,把王道的单科书的PV大题都掌握,这种题就是送分的。
考试重点:内存管理,内存管理,内存管理。几乎年年都离不开内存管理,不在大题考你十几分就要在选择题考你十几分。而内存管理中比较重要的有,存储方式(连续非连续,分页分段,段页),内存调度规则。其次就是文件管理及其可能出大题,一般两年内必考一次。
选择题方面,设备管理的几个层次,每个层次的作用,很常考。其次,内核态和用户态的转换很重要,怎么转换,在什么情况下会转换。
干货:
操作系统整体分为:进程管理、内存管理、文件管理、设备管理。简单粗暴地可以理解为管CPU,管内存,管外存,管外设。操作系统就是就是管硬件的。
1.进程管理。进程和线程的比较,进程的创建和终止。进程的阻塞与唤醒。死锁的判断(四个必要条件),死锁的预防(破坏四个必要条件),死锁的避免(银行家算法等)。
2.内存管理。程序装入的过程与原理,编译与连接,逻辑地址与物理地址。连续分配方式的原理与特点。分页与分段,请求分页与请求分段。缺页中断的处理。虚拟地址和物理地址的转换。
3.文件管理。这部分说实话我没复习好,因为王道中的内容讲的不多,课本也不多,考的题目一题有一题的想法,这部分的计算我几乎都没对过。不过分值应该不重。
4.设备管理。这部分与组成原理结合来复习,主要还是记住一些东西。各种I/O控制方式特点及试用情况。I/O软件的层次结构,设备无关性的原理。缓冲等等。
机组
计组是重点和难点,建议看完哈工大视频之后再食用单科书。计组和数据结构一样都占45分,十分重要,而且还是难点。计组的数据运算、cache映射机制和指令流水线是难点。
cache映射机制可以看看深入理解计算机系统和计算机组成与设计硬件/软件接口这两本书的cache部分。只看哈工大视频和单科书不太容易理解,结合上述两本书的详细讲解,可以很清晰的理解cache的映射。而且两本书中都有配合c语言程序讲解,用表格的方式详细讲解了内存和cache内部存储情况。这也是计组cache的一个常考考点。
根据我分析408真题,发现近几年计组基本都有一题总线的概念题,选项中的概念出自袁版书,唐书中并没有。所以推荐看一看袁书的总线那一个章节。
重点:cache基本原理,cache访问,分页分段,CPU,流水线,基本每年都考。
看不下去的时候看看视频,解乏
干货:
1.数据的表示和运算这一章如果前期看不懂可以略看跳过。我当时暑假都快看哭了,一点点硬啃。第二遍再看的话好很多。
2.存储系统是重点,要理解Cache和虚拟存储器,如果考操作系统的话,这个地方还可以结合操作系统来复习,因为他也有讲这个地方。
3.指令系统主要讲几种寻址方式对应相应的指令格式,这个不要记混了,主要还是在于理解,顺便记住CISC和RISC的区别。
4后面的设计CPU的一些指令不要怕,他也就是那些,记住后你就会发现,内容都差不多。所以这还是那个道理,多次迭代。
5.总线和IO内容不难,但是IO内容偏多,偏杂,这个也要结合操作系统,真的,当时看完操作系统一下就豁然开朗了,如果提前知道也不至于那么费劲。
计算机网络
网络的重点是考察数据链路层,网络层和传输层。
复习网络建议每个章节制作思维导图复习。特别注意每一层的协议有哪些,起什么作用,特点是什么。
以下几个高频考点,
1.ISO/OSI,TCP/IP模型,每个模型是几层,是哪些层,每个层的作用是什么。
2.物理层:奈奎斯特定理和香农定理
3.数据链路层:流量控制,滑动机制,随机访问介质访问控制(CSMA协议),MAC帧的分析,交换机机制
4.网络层:IP数据报,CIDR,ARP协议,路由协议以及路由器
5.传输层:TCP段分析,TCP传输机制,UDP协议(今年考了一个超纲的UDP解复用)
6.应用层:DNS,FTP
计算机考研408如何复习相关推荐
- 2019学硕计算机分数,2019计算机考研408分数要求以及复习攻略?
2019计算机考研408分数要求以及复习攻略? 2018-05-08 16:49 | 考研集训营 2019考研计算机考研408不同于802的考试,统考408一般难度超级大,许多考过的考生都感觉很难,因 ...
- 2021计算机专业考408的学校,2021考研:计算机考研408是什么?统考学校有哪些?...
到底计算机考研408是怎么样的. 第一,什么学校考408,大部分985和少部分211 第二,难度怎么样,确实难度很大,我没考过其他工科,不知道是不是最难.但是我想说的是考过的大部分都说特别难,一般考8 ...
- 408计算机组成考试大纲,2021计算机考研408大纲:计算机组成原理部分解析及备考指导...
2021计算机考研408大纲已经公布,那么大纲公布后,我们要如何根据大纲进行计算机考研复习呢?一起来看看吧~更多考研专硕复习资料.考研专硕试题.考研专硕复习策略等信息,请您关注浙江考研专硕备考. 计算 ...
- 学计算机的前后对比,2020计算机考研(408)大纲前后对比分析!
2020计算机考研(408)大纲已发布,计算机考研(408)大纲对于考研计算机复习具有指导意义,让复习方向化零为整,提高复习效率,在考研大纲发布后,学府考研招生老师第一时间整理2020计算机考研(40 ...
- 408考研大纲计算机网络,2021计算机考研408大纲:计算机网络部分解析及备考指导...
2021计算机考研408大纲已经公布,那么大纲公布后,我们要如何根据大纲进行计算机考研复习呢?一起来看看吧~更多考研专硕复习资料.考研专硕试题.考研专硕复习策略等信息,请您关注浙江考研专硕备考. 计算 ...
- 将考研 408 专业课复习过程开源是什么体验?
如题,在复习计算机考研 408 专业课的过程中,我将产出的代码,笔记以及思维导图等做成了一个开源项目.本项目建立至今一月有余,期间也获得了许多研友的 Stars ⭐️ 支持,非常感谢.这也是我第一次独 ...
- 计算机考研408真题(全国统考2009--2020)、985高校计算机考研资料(清北+北理+北邮+武大+华科+浙大+复旦+哈工大+西安交大+华南理工)、王道四件套、天勤四件套---百度网盘免费下载
1.计算机考研408真题(全国统考2009–2020) 真题 链接:https://pan.baidu.com/s/1uTQd7wScWBk16ShJlyUbgA 提取码:u5vw 答案 链接:htt ...
- 计算机考研408复试(面试)问题——数据结构
计算机考研408复试(面试)问题: 链接: 计算机组成原理 链接: 操作系统 链接: 数据结构 链接: 计算机网络 1.绪论 1.数据类型 原子类型.如 int.bool 结构类型.如struct{- ...
- 计算机考研408专业课 思维导图
计算机考研408,数据结构,计算机组成原理,计算机操作系统,计算机网络,思维导图分享: 随着学习的过程会逐渐的将个人总结发布出来,可以先点赞收藏关注一波,方便及时收到更新通知: 欢迎任何合理建议.
最新文章
- laravel 发送带附件的邮件
- 为什么学Python
- POJ - 2018 二分+单调子段和
- 有哪些典型的「学生思维」?
- intellij idea elixir 插件
- java jdk生成安卓app证书
- SPSS:主成分分析确定不同指标权重
- diskmark使用教程
- java异常栈_简单看java异常栈
- An effective intrusion-resilient mechanism for PLCs against data tampering attacks
- matlab z统计量,z统计量(z统计量与t统计量)
- L1-087 机工士姆斯塔迪奥-PAT 团体程序设计天梯赛 GPLT
- 微信授权文件放到域名根目录下
- 排序算法--选择篇(简单选择,树形选择,堆排序)
- 想方便快捷的分享/收藏图片?试试免费好用的微博/b站图床
- mysql 1032_mysql主从同步错误Last_SQL_Errno: 1032处理分析
- pyqt5 向 QTableWidget添加元素以及锁定到某行
- 【31】GPU(下):为什么深度学习需要使用GPU?
- 关于BIRT的一些认识
- pdf 批量翻译-批量翻译照片
热门文章
- 什么是CS寄存器,什么是IP寄存器
- 三分钟帮你快速掌握交换机基本原理与配置
- python panda是什么_python pandas浅析
- 电路分析第三章 一阶电路
- 东莞市商业学校计算机平面设计在哪个校区,从长安镇到东莞市石竹路2号东莞市商业学校南城校区东门内...
- wps如何设置试卷密封线_wps试卷密封线怎么做
- Excel如何模糊匹配查找并高亮显示结果为黄色
- 联诚发LED屏震撼亮相周杰伦新加坡演唱会!
- OpenGL粒子系统和变换反馈
- python操作微信电脑版_Python学习教程:教你用Python通过微信来控制电脑摄像头